Welcome to The Benjamin, a prestigious venue and a distinguished business setting located in prime Midtown Manhattan. A host of private dining rooms and meeting space replete with the state-of-the-art amenities and talented  team. 

Dining and catering menus are created by Food Network’s Chef and restaurateur Geoffrey Zakarian and executed by his staff. Our on-site restaurant, The National, is acknowledged as one of the New York Times’ 50 favorite restaurants, realizing Zakarian’s vision of a contemporary New York grand café.

On the second floor are five versatile, customizable private salons, accessible from The Benjamin hotel and The National, seating up to 80 guests and accommodating 200 for standing receptions. Each salon provides a residential feel with natural light from their over-sized windows that overlook the Midtown bustle.

Additional Charges

$9.32 per person/bag mandatory for group arrivals of 10 or more

8.875% New York State tax, 5.875% New York City hotel tax, New York City Development tax $1.50 per night, and New York City occupancy tax ranging between $2 for guestrooms and $4 - $8 for Studio suites and above.  All taxes are subject to change without prior notice. 

F&B service fee/gratuity: 23%

Design:
Established in 1927 as the Beverly Hotel, this Neo-Romanesque edifice is considered to be one of the most recognized works by famed architect Emery Roth. The edifice so inspired artist Georgia O’Keeffe, she painted it as the subject of her piece “New York—Night.”

The Benjamin was fully redesigned in 2012 by Lauren Rottet of the international architecture and design firm Rottet Studio and restyled in partnership with Benjamin Sleep Expert Dr. Rebbeca Robbins to create a personalized, soothing and residential glamorous feel. Originally designed as an apartment hotel with wind-swept terraces to entertain, The Benjamin now boasts a distinctly residential feel with up-to-the-minute artistic elements throughout, inspiring guests to consider it more personal pied-à-terre than hotel.
